Folds flat
September 1st 2005

The Venus fold-flat, filtering face mask from Chapman & Smith is easy-to-carry, comfortable-to-wear and meets the requirements of EN149 2001 (where testing against sodium chloride and paraffin oil, solid and liquid aerosols is mandatory).

Suitable for use with face-shields or safety helmets, the masks have adjustable elastic head-straps and adjustable nose-clips for close fitting to the wearer’s facial characteristics.

Six models are offered in the range, with valved and non-valved versions, to protect against fine respirable dusts, fibres and waterbased and oily mists – ranging from Class FFP1 to FFP3 performance3. Paint spray and welding models are also available.
